The rice rocket mag "Modified" did that with a carbon fiber hood on a WRX project car a month or two ago. They took a carbon fiber hood, stripped it's finish off. Then reverse masked a stripe down the center of the hood. Painted it to match the body color and clear coated and sanded it so that there was no ridge where the paint edge stopped. Id like to do a Mach I stripe like that myself on my '98. grounddynamics.com has carbon fiber hoods in stock and cowl shapes if your interested.
